Output 43e0ab1eb2fdd2588ad153c3475c38d1bca6b8c3ef41d70c511750a96a6ff9a1:3

value
3935408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 120482b77204bf2ec315a7faace8ad5a74fdca4f OP_EQUAL
address
33LHVQ89cvqG7mJCE46TBF3AQgKEJQdPA7
transaction
43e0ab1eb2fdd2588ad153c3475c38d1bca6b8c3ef41d70c511750a96a6ff9a1
confirmations
76144
spent
true